Alright, so let's make both 7/8 and 3/10 into fractions with the same denominator.
The lowest common denominator for both of these is 80.
So, we multiply the top and bottom of 7/8 by 10, and the top and bottom of 3/10 by 8 to get fractions we can compare.
So, we have 70/80 of a candy bar, and we want to make servings of 24/80 each.
How many times can 24 go into 70? 2 times, with a remainder of 22.
So, Tony can make 2 servings.

Part Athe slope and y-intercept
y = mx +b
m - the slope; b- y-intercept
therefore;
y = 6x - 4
m = 6; b = -4y = 5x - 3
m = 5; b = -3The coordinates of the point where the lines are crossed are the solution to the system of linear equations.
How to graph the lines:
y = 6x - 4
y-intercept (0; -4)
for x = 1 ⇒ y = 6 · 1 - 4 = 6 - 4 = 2 ⇒ (1; 2)
y = 5x - 3
y-intercept (0; -3)
for x=1 ⇒ y = 5 · 1 - 3 = 5 - 3 = 2 ⇒ (1; 2)
***look at the img for graph reference***Part B:
x = 1; y = 2
